Mesothelioma is an uncommon and devastating illness that can lead to severe health complications and death. The signs typically don't manifest until years after exposure to asbestos, making it difficult to diagnose and treat. A mesothelioma patient's best option for treatment is to seek out specialized care from a mesothelioma specialist. A mesothelioma specialist can design a tailored plan of treatment to enhance the quality and length of the life of patients.

A mesothelioma lawyer must also be familiar with state laws and regulations pertaining to asbestos claims. The statute of limitations is a deadline that the family members of victims must meet. The time limit for filing claims is different for each state, but can be as short as one year. If a claim isn't filed in time, victims could lose their right to compensation. A mesothelioma lawyer can help explain the statute of limitations that could apply to a particular case. They can also assist patients and their families determine the most appropriate filing venue.

Fees

Mesothelioma lawyers usually work on a contingency fee basis, which means that clients pay nothing upfront and only pay if they are successful. You should ask the firm for any other expenses that could be related with your case. Some firms charge for photocopies and court filing fees, while others include them in the contingency payments. A lot of mesothelioma lawyers will charge attorney's fees, which can vary greatly.
